Ingredients

Gather these simple ingredients to make your delicious crostini:

Ingredients

  • 1 French baguette, sliced into 1/2 inch rounds
  • 8 oz brie cheese, sliced
  • 1/2 cup apple butter
  • 1 tablespoon honey (optional)
  • Fresh thyme leaves for garnish

Once you have all your ingredients ready, you're just a few steps away from a delightful treat!

Instructions

Follow these simple steps to prepare your Brie Apple Butter Crostini:

Prepare the Crostini

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). Arrange the baguette slices on a baking sheet and lightly brush each slice with olive oil. Bake for about 5 minutes or until golden and crispy.

Assemble the Crostini

Once the crostini are toasted, remove them from the oven and let them cool slightly. Spread a generous amount of apple butter on each slice.

Add Brie and Serve

Top each apple butter-covered crostini with a slice of brie. Drizzle with honey if desired and garnish with fresh thyme leaves. Serve immediately.

Storage Tips

While best enjoyed fresh, if you have leftover crostini, store them in an airtight container at room temperature for up to two days. If you want to keep them crispy, avoid stacking them; instead, lay them flat in a single layer. To revive their crunchiness, reheat them in the oven for a few minutes before serving.

Apple butter can be stored in the refrigerator for several weeks, making it a convenient option for last-minute snacks or brunches. Just be sure to keep it sealed tightly to maintain its flavor. Questions About Recipes

→ Can I use a different type of cheese?

Yes, goat cheese or cream cheese can also work well with apple butter.

→ How can I make these crostini ahead of time?

You can prepare the crostini and apple butter in advance, just assemble them right before serving.

→ What can I serve with these crostini?

These crostini pair wonderfully with a variety of wines, especially white or sparkling wines.

→ Can I use store-bought apple butter?

Absolutely! Store-bought apple butter is a quick and easy option.
